10 labs in Hainan able to conduct viral nucleic acid tests

ehainan.gov.cn | Updated: 2020-02-11

Ten laboratories in Hainan are capable of conducting tests of novel coronavirus nucleic acid, with the ability of completing all tests of suspected cases in the province within only two days, according to officials from the Hainan Provincial Health Commission at a press conference on Feb 10.

After the samples are delivered to the laboratories, it takes five to six hours before the test results are released.

The ability to "clear all tests" is of great importance to speed up the detection of suspected cases, thus shortening the diagnosis time for rescue and treatment efforts, as well as reducing the rate of critical illness .

Specific plans have been formulated for the testing of viral nucleic acids in all suspected cases reported as of 10:00 pm on Feb 9, according to officials at the conference, with great efforts being made to complete testing as soon as possible.   

The 10 laboratories are capable of carrying out 1,200 tests per day. In addition, the island province also boasts 14 back-up laboratories at local medical institutions, universities, and third-party testing institutions with a maximum daily testing volume of about 1,300.
